A heavy, right-slanted sans with compact proportions and rounded, superellipse-like curves that give counters and bowls a squarish softness. Strokes are thick and even, with minimal modulation, producing a solid color on the page. Terminals tend toward rounded or softly clipped ends, and joins are tight and sturdy, creating a dense, punchy rhythm. Letterforms lean forward consistently, with broad curves and simplified geometry that reads cleanly at display sizes.
This style performs best in headlines, posters, and hero text where its dense weight and slant can drive emphasis. It suits branding systems that want a modern, athletic voice, as well as packaging and promotional graphics that need immediate impact. For longer paragraphs, it will be most effective when used sparingly as a display companion rather than a primary text face.
The overall tone is bold and energetic, with a forward-leaning stance that suggests motion and confidence. Rounded geometry keeps it friendly rather than harsh, balancing impact with approachability. The result feels contemporary and sporty, well suited to attention-grabbing messaging.
The design appears intended to deliver a high-impact, forward-moving display voice using simplified, rounded geometry for a modern feel. Its consistent slant and compact, sturdy construction prioritize punch and clarity in large sizes, aiming for a sporty, contemporary presence without sharp edges.
The numerals match the letterforms in weight and softness, staying clear and robust in a compact footprint. In text samples, the tight, heavy shapes create a strong visual texture, favoring short bursts of copy over long reading passages.
